Player To Watch

Vegas Golden Knights

Tomas Hertl this season had 61 points on 32 goals and 29 assists. He has two goals and an assist through the first two games of this series. In two games in the regular season against Minnesota, he had a goal and an assist and was a minus-one.

Minnesota Wild

Kirill Kaprizov this season had 56 points on 25 goals and 31 assists. In the first two games of this series, he has five points on two goals and three assists. In the lone game he faced the Golden Knights in the regular season, he scored two goals and was a plus-one.
